How can heat pipes be used to improve the dehumidification abilities of air conditioning systems?
What will be an ideal response?
They cool the air before it enters the evaporator, so that the evaporator operates at a lower temperature, increasing the dehumidification effect of the coil. The heat that was removed from the air entering the coil is added back to the air leaving the evaporator. In effect, the air is reheated using heat taken from the air itself.
